| Index: content/renderer/render_widget.cc
|
| diff --git a/content/renderer/render_widget.cc b/content/renderer/render_widget.cc
|
| index 3d693b95f9230d20494738dc0faa56e4d1d3af9e..eff4a70f26f90f329e738289e675acf9413066f5 100644
|
| --- a/content/renderer/render_widget.cc
|
| +++ b/content/renderer/render_widget.cc
|
| @@ -941,14 +941,8 @@ void RenderWidget::OnHandleInputEvent(const blink::WebInputEvent* input_event,
|
| // IME event guard here to make sure it does not interfere with other IME
|
| // events.
|
| scoped_ptr<ImeEventGuard> ime_event_guard_maybe;
|
| - if (WebInputEvent::isKeyboardEventType(input_event->type)) {
|
| - const WebKeyboardEvent& key_event =
|
| - *static_cast<const WebKeyboardEvent*>(input_event);
|
| - if (key_event.nativeKeyCode == AKEYCODE_FORWARD_DEL ||
|
| - key_event.nativeKeyCode == AKEYCODE_DEL) {
|
| - ime_event_guard_maybe.reset(new ImeEventGuard(this));
|
| - }
|
| - }
|
| + if (WebInputEvent::isKeyboardEventType(input_event->type))
|
| + ime_event_guard_maybe.reset(new ImeEventGuard(this));
|
| #endif
|
|
|
| base::AutoReset<const ui::LatencyInfo*> resetter(¤t_event_latency_info_,
|
|
|